
The Story
In Mexico's Mazahua community, birds are often a symbol of beauty. Mazahua Family artisans depict lovebirds in these handcrafted hoop earrings. They perch in a sterling silver nest surrounded with diminutive spirals. Most Mazahua women wear earrings in the shape of a half moon, as these are gifts from the husband in lieu of an engagement ring.
